
About this game
Plastic planes fly over a fictitious landscape, advancing only when their owning player correctly identifies a plane by its silhouette on a card. The game track is 54 spaces long, ending in "Mission Accomplished". Landing on a red or blue dot requires drawing from corresponding decks with potential bonuses or penalties.

Rules
In turn, players draw from a deck of cards with silhouettes on one side and full details on the other. They study the silhouette and then cover it. Then they look at a chart showing all the planes in the game. They make a choice, then reveal the card side with details. If correct, player moves forward by a number on the card. First to reach the end of the track wins. Advanced rules require identifying the plane without using the reference card.
